netidee Scholarships: The Internet of Insecure Things
In her dissertation, Carlotta Tagliaro analyzes security issues in IoT devices, apps, and backend systems. Among other things, she highlights the tracking practices of smart TV broadcasters.
The study combines system analyses, large-scale Internet measurements, and user-centered studies. IoTFlow, a static analysis technique, is introduced und used to examine nearly 10,000 Android companion apps for IoT devices and identify insecure practices such as hard-coded credentials or openly accessible test interfaces.
Building on this, IoT backends are analyzed using the MQTT, CoAP, and XMPP protocols. The results reveal widespread vulnerabilities, including data leaks, weak authentication methods, and denial-of-service risks. In coordination with the Dutch National Cyber Security Center, the discovered vulnerabilities are disclosed, and thousands of operators are notified.
In addition, this study examines data protection risks in the HbbTV ecosystem and highlights widespread tracking and violations of data protection guidelines. A user study involving 213 participants also reveals significant discrepancies between perceived risks and actual security behavior. The findings provide important insights for technical and regulatory security measures in the IoT.
